WHAT IAI EXPECTS OF YOU

At the Industrial Arts Institute, we mirror the standards of a professional workplace. Our mission is to prepare you with both technical skills and the work habits employers value. To support your success, we expect you to:

  • Commit to Learning: Put forth your best effort in demonstrations, labs, assignments, speakers, and trips.
  • Follow Rules: Abide by all IAI policies and procedures.
  • Be Reliable: Maintain consistent, strong attendance.
  • Work as a Team: Collaborate with classmates to solve problems and apply concepts.
  • Communicate Early: Share concerns with instructors promptly to prevent minor issues from becoming larger ones.

By meeting these expectations, you’ll strengthen your training experience and readiness for the workforce.
